Я создаю веб-сайт для своего малого бизнеса, который настроен на Office 365, и на веб-сайте есть публичный c -размерный раздел «Свяжитесь с нами», который отправляет электронное письмо, когда пользователь заполняет форму и нажимает кнопку отправки.
Я хотел бы, чтобы электронные письма, отправленные с помощью этой функции, доставлялись на мой адрес электронной почты - worker@mydomain.com - однако. по очевидным соображениям безопасности я не хочу, чтобы учетные данные для этой учетной записи хранились в коде веб-приложения.
После копания я нашел несколько возможных решений
- Создать и сохраните «Пароль приложения»
- Создайте нового пользователя O365 - hello@mydoamin.com - и используйте это?
- Просмотрите что-то вроде OAUTH?
- Можно ли создать псевдоним для моего почтового ящика, который имеет отдельные учетные данные?
Я действительно искал использование стороннего сервиса, такого как почтовый пистолет, но я хотел бы сохранить его как можно более автономным
Каковы лучшие практики вокруг этого?